I installed the kernel posted by Timo, and so far I am pretty happy with it. 
Let me test it for a few days, though: on my machine (thinkpad t410) these 
crashes are a bit erratic.
This is what I tested so far:

Booted docked -> correctly shows both LVDS and external monitor
undocked -> correctly updates monitors to display only LVDS
re-docked -> updates and shows both LVDS and external monitor
suspended docked, undocked, resumed -> black screen. fixed by switching to 
console and back
suspended undocked, docked, resumed -> shows both LVDS and external monitor 
correctly.

I'll let you know if the fix is really stable.
